8/7/2006 Night to remember our goals for the year.
Our goals to start the year were to finish regularly in the top 10, with some top 5’s.
Jessie finished tenth Friday night for another top ten.
With the competitive nature of our driver and crew and the good runs we’ve had a few weeks ago, our guys want so much more. Isn’t competition fun?
Jessie had a strong second place finish in the third heat behind Gerard McIntyre Jr. who is doing real well this year. Making the inversion put her in third for the feature. Jessie looked pretty good on the longer runs but not as good on the starts. Every week we are learning by leaps and bounds as a team.
#12 Mike Bittinger is coming on strong with his second win of the year Friday night. Great run Mike.
#81 Stephen Jorda picked up the Hard Charger award Friday night by passing the most cars. Great run Stephen.
